Skyland YMCA History Project
Video Documentation of Jazz Concert
To support the filming of a jazz concert kicking off the 2009 Skyland neighborhood celebration,, featuring local jazz legend Charlie Burrell, as the first step in documenting the history of the East Denver Y and its importance to the community.
The goal of the Skyland YMCA History Project is to create a video documentary of the history of the East Denver YMCA and its importance to the community. The video will be used as part of an effort to keep the former Y building as a community asset.
Year: 2009 | Amount: $500 | Project Type: Neighborhood Association
